About 4-(5-methyl-1,3-oxazol-2-yl)morpholine

4-(5-methyl-1,3-oxazol-2-yl)morpholine (PubChem CID 117190038) has the molecular formula C8H12N2O2 and a molecular weight of 168.20 g/mol. Its IUPAC name is 4-(5-methyl-1,3-oxazol-2-yl)morpholine.
